Inter Milan 'Made in Milano' Collection Released
Italian club Internazionale Milano released a special Capsule Collection made entirely in the Milan area - the Made in Milano collection.
The collection has been designed and produced in the city of Milano
The new Made in Milano Inter capsule collection is designed to strengthen the connection between the club and the city of Milan, which was already encompassed in the I M concept that introduced the club’s new visual identity in late March, and Inter’s commitment to engaging with new generations.
Made in Milano Inter Milan 2021 Collection
The new Inter Milan 'Made in Milano' collection boasts a special snakeskin-effect reflecting the club’s jersey design this season.
The name of the collection plays on the 'Made in Italy' wording, which has become 'Made in Milano'.
For the first time, a new Inter collection has been not only designed but also produced in Milan. Youth Srl, owner of Iuter and Octopus – Milan streetwear brands for young generations – has been entrusted with product manufacturing and ensuring only materials of the highest quality are used throughout.
The distinctive mark of the garments is the Made in Milano label, which is located both on the inside and on the front of products.
Throughout the season, Inter Milan will launch further items of the Made in Milano collection. The first set includes a hoodie, a T-shirt, and a pair of shorts.

Harrogate Town 26-27 Home Kit Released
Harrogate Town has officially revealed its new home kit for the 2026-2027 season. Produced by technical sponsor New Balance, the latest primary strip offers a bold and modern twist on the club's traditional yellow and black colors. Following the recent reveal of their striking geometric away jersey, this home release confirms that New Balance is committed to delivering highly bespoke and eye-catching designs for the North Yorkshire side's upcoming campaign.
The New Balance Harrogate Town 26-27 home shirt features a vibrant yellow base, anchored by thick black vertical stripes across the front of the torso. However, instead of traditional solid bands, these stripes are executed with a modern, pixelated halftone gradient effect that fades heavily around the midsection to seamlessly accommodate the black "envirovent" sponsor logo. To ensure a cohesive and sharp aesthetic, the New Balance manufacturer logo and the official club crest are both applied in a sleek black and yellow monochrome finish.
The launch completes the team's set for 2026-2027.
